Awesome STEAM is a curated collection of high-quality educational resources covering science, technology, engineering, arts, and mathematics. It provides students and teachers with supplemental materials to enhance classroom learning and offers starting points for exploring various STEAM topics. The project addresses the lack of centralized digital resource sharing in STEAM education.

The README emphasizes 'high-quality STEAM resources' organized into dedicated science, technology, engineering, arts, and mathematics sections, providing a trusted, vetted starting point for learners.
Open to pull requests from educators and experts, as stated in the README, ensuring the collection can expand and improve over time through crowd-sourced contributions.
Content is available on both GitHub and a dedicated website (awesomesteam.org), enhancing accessibility for users who prefer web browsing over repository navigation.
Specifically designed to 'aid students in their classes' and provide 'starting points into numerous topics,' directly targeting educational supplementation with practical resource lists.
The resource is a markdown-based list without built-in search, filtering, or interactive features, which can make finding specific resources cumbersome compared to dynamic platforms.
As a community-curated project, there's no explicit vetting process mentioned in the README, potentially leading to variable resource quality and reliability without formal review.
Focuses solely on digital resources, excluding physical books, kits, or offline activities that might be valuable for hands-on STEAM education, as admitted by its web-centric approach.
